Summary

CT14 0AU is a residential and agricultural postcode in Burgess Green, Kent. It was first introduced in January 1980.

The most common council tax band is C.

Residential buildings are typically semi-detached and detached. Domestic properties are mostly houses and bungalows.

Estimated residential property values, based on historical transactions and adjusted for inflation, range from £165,635 to £342,155 with an average of £251,097.

Residential buildings were typically constructed between 1950 and 1966, between 1967 and 1975 and between 1930 and 1949.

None of the residential properties sold since 1995 have been new builds or newly converted.

Domestic properties are predominantly owner occupied.

The most common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) ratings are F, E, D and C.

In the 2011 census, there were 15 people resident in CT14 0AU, of which 6 were male and 9 were female.

CT14 0AU is in the Margate and Ramsgate travel to work area. NHS services are provided by the Eastern and Coastal Kent Primary Care Trust.

CT14 0AU is approximately 5m (16ft) above sea level.
